Braze Asteroids Free Play and High Score Save Kit for Atari Arcade PCB Upgrade a compatible original Atari Asteroids arcade PCB with the Braze Technologies Asteroids kit, adding Free Play, permanent Top 10 score saving, extended scoring, and a correction for the REV2 missing-initial bug. The kit installs through the original 6502 CPU socket and continues to use the original Atari PCB, processor, controls, vector display hardware, game program, and sound hardware. Braze Asteroids Kit Features Free Play: Play without inserting coins while using compatible original Atari hardware. Permanent High Score Saving: Saves the Top 10 scores and initials after cabinet power is turned off. Battery-Free Storage: High score retention does not require a backup battery. Extended Scoring: Increases the maximum displayed score from 99,990 to 9,999,990 points. REV2 Initials Correction: Fixes the Atari REV2 issue that removes the final initial from the tenth high score entry. Original Gameplay: Continues to use the original Atari PCB, 6502 processor, controls, vector hardware, game program, and sound hardware. Board Revision and ROM Compatibility This Braze kit is designed around the REV2 version of Asteroids. A compatible REV2 vector EPROM is required for proper operation. The required REV2 vector EPROM is included with this product. Review the “Revisions” section of the installation guide to determine whether your current board is configured as REV1 or REV2. Confirm your board revision before installation. A board using an incompatible ROM revision must be updated as described in the Braze installation guide. Installation Requirements Compatible Hardware: Compatible original Atari Asteroids arcade PCB Processor Requirement: Original 6502 CPU CPU Socket Requirement: The original 6502 processor must be installed in a 40-pin socket Soldering Required: No, when the original 6502 CPU is already socketed If the 6502 Is Soldered: A qualified arcade technician must remove the processor and install a 40-pin socket before the kit can be used ROM Requirement: Compatible REV2 vector EPROM; the required EPROM is included Cabinet Access: Access to the arcade PCB is required during installation Installation Guide: Download the Braze Asteroids Installation Guide PDF Installation Overview Turn off and unplug the arcade cabinet before accessing the PCB. Carefully remove the original 6502 CPU from its socket on the Asteroids arcade PCB. Install the original 6502 CPU into the socket on the Braze daughterboard, observing the correct Pin 1 orientation. Install the assembled daughterboard into the vacated 6502 CPU socket on the Asteroids PCB. Confirm the required REV2 vector EPROM is installed as described in the installation guide. Recheck all component orientation and connections before powering the cabinet back on. How to Clear the Saved High Scores Place the cabinet into Self Test using the cabinet’s self-test switch. While Self Test is active, press and hold all four control buttons: Left, Right, Fire, and Thrust. The screen displays ERASED when the stored high scores have been cleared. Because Frogger uses a stacked board set, installation may require additional disassembly and spacer changes to provide proper clearance for the daughterboard. Frogger Board-Stack and Spacer Requirements Frogger uses a stacked arcade board set. Reaching the processor may require more disassembly than a typical single-board arcade installation. The Braze daughterboard adds height above the original CPU location. Existing board spacers may need to be rearranged or replaced so the daughterboard has sufficient clearance when the board set is reassembled. Review the installation guide and its step-by-step photographs before removing the board set. Do not force the boards together or allow the daughterboard to contact the adjacent PCB. This Braze Technologies kit is designed for the Midway black-and-white SI/SID two-board L-shaped PCB configuration. It installs through the original Intel 8080 processor socket and requires no special cabinet wiring or external game-selection switch.
